Abstract

The theme of the research concerns the rights of child and adolescents responsible for law infraction. The delimitation of the investigation is structured in the study of mechanisms and instruments for protecting child and adolescents responsible for law infraction, considering both Brazilian laws and International Law. The research presents as its general objective to analyze the influence and applicability of international law norms in protecting the rights of child and adolescents in conflict with the law. With this purpose, the specific objectives proposed are: to discuss the legal protection of child and adolescents responsible for law infraction in Brazilian law; to present international instruments for protecting child and adolescents in conflict with the law; and to investigate the influence and applicability of International Law in protecting child and adolescents responsible for law infraction. As a research problem, the question is: how do international instruments for protecting the rights of child and adolescents responsible for law infraction influence and are applied in effectively guaranteeing these rights? The study methodology consists of using the deductive and monographic method, using documentary and bibliographic research techniques. With the development of the research, it was found that the international instruments, when combined with national laws, have the potential to guarantee the rights of child and adolescents responsible for law infraction. However, a difficulty of enforcement persists due to the lack of compliance with these instruments.
